Urban Decay Urban Defense Complexion Primer Review & Swatches
Urban Decay Urban Defense Complexion Primer Broad Spectrum SPF 30 ($34) is one of a four new facial primers that launched with the Urban Decay Spring 2017 Collection. Urban Decay combines SPF 30 along with the benefits of a facial primer that protects, smooths, and preps skin for makeup without the white cast that SPF is known for leaving behind as this primer is crystal clear.
At a glance and a swatch, I felt like it reminded me a lot of Smashbox Photo Finish Primer which happens to be a nightmare for my skin. It’s one of the few products that upsets my skin. It just makes me feel like a bunch of tiny ants are crawling under my skin when I apply it. It’s itchy and horrible. When I saw the clear gel-like consistency of Urban Decay Urban Defense Complexion Primer I knew almost instantly I was going to hate. Guess what"
It surprised me.
Urban Decay Urban Defense Complexion Primer was a hate for me during my initial testing phase. I’ve been using it for nearly two weeks and it took me nearly five uses to actually figure out I love it.
One of the first things I hated about it was the texture. It’s a clear silicone-like gel that’s a little less thick than Smashbox Photo Finish Primer. I felt sure that application would result in pilling on my skin because I have drier skin. It didn’t result in pilling but the slick, greasy silicone texture was NOT appealing in the least.
